The Aircraft Maintenance Technician (AMT) will troubleshoot, repair, inspect, and perform maintenance on customer aircraft in accordance with applicable technical data and FAA/JAA regulations.

In your role, you must have AIRCRAFT repair experience.

  • Minimum of 1 year of structural sheet metal repair / modification experience or substantiated similar experience
  • Minimum of 1 year of corporate / commercial jet experience
  • Completed Sheetmetal A/C Tech school or equivalent schooling
  • A&P license OR “A” license OR Repairman certificate is preferred
  • Able to interpret and work with mechanical engineering drawings
  • Ability to effectively communicate (verbal & written) aircraft status
  • Own a basic set of hand tools with the ability to demonstrate inventory & control of tools
  • Demonstrated ability to train other employees is preferred
  • Ground Support Equipment Qualification may be required
  • Comfortable with shift work (12 hours shifts, overnights, weekends, holidays), including nonscheduled overtime
  • You have the ability to obtain a Security Identification Display Area badge (SIDA) (if applicable)
